A sport with 2.5 billion fans across the world is now in VR as iB Cricket (vSport). Step into immersive world-class stadiums with thousands cheering for you and hit the ball out of the park. Our realistic physics makes it intuitive to learn the sport within 10 mins.
Till date, over 500+ million balls have been played by people from 40+ countries, including both cricketing & non-cricketing nations. 98% of them said that iB Cricket is amazing! iB Cricket has also received appreciation from 100+ world-class Cricketers.
- Numerous Bowling Options: Right arm, left arm; Fast, medium pace, off spin, leg spin & more.
- Intelligent fielding based on built-in AI
- Multiple Stadiums
- PvP: Bowl to your friends & challenge them in a one-on-one match.
- Leagues & Tournaments
- Multiple Cricket Formats: 20, 50, unlimited overs
- Coaching Module
- VR Bowling
- Campaign Mode
- CO-OP
- Practice Nets
- Fun MR Mode Games.
Hone your skills, compete in global tournaments & become a vSport star.

If you're a cricket fan and love virtual reality, IB Cricket is an absolute must-try. It brilliantly brings the excitement of batting into the world of VR, making you feel like you're standing on a real cricket pitch. The physics are remarkably realistic, the stadiums are well-designed, and the bat-ball interaction feels natural and intuitive.
One of the best things about IB Cricket is how accessible it is for everyone—whether you're a casual fan or a serious player, the game adjusts to your skill level, keeping it fun and competitive. You can play solo to practice or challenge friends in multiplayer mode, which adds to the thrill.
The motion tracking is excellent, and the commentary and crowd sounds give it an authentic stadium-like feel. It’s also a great workout—you’ll be surprised how much you move while playing!
Pros:
Realistic gameplay and ball physics
Immersive stadium environment
Intuitive controls
Multiplayer mode is super fun
Great for all age groups
Cons:
Requires a bit of space for full motion play
Can take some time to adjust to VR if you’re new
Overall, IB Cricket is a groundbreaking game that redefines how cricket can be played. It's not just a game—it's an experience that brings your cricketing dreams to life. Highly recommended for sports and VR enthusiasts alike!

I have been playing this game regularly for over a year now, absolutely love the experience. However, the recent updates have made the experience a bit boring but there’s always room for improvement and I hope IB cricket fixes these issues 1: esp on green pitches the amount of swing the bowlers generate is a bit too much which is fair but the ball never stops swinging even in the last over of the game. 2: with recent updates I have realised the bowlers are bowling at exceptionally high rate of yorkers and yorker length deliveries which they didn’t before and to be honest it kinda makes the game boring and highly predictable I hope they try to fix it.
